It shall be unlawful for any person, firm or corporation to publish, circulate, issue or display or cause to be published, circulated, issued or displayed, any communication, notice, advertisement or sign of any kind relating to the sale, rental or lease or real property within the City of Flint indicating exclusion of or preference for any person or group of persons based upon race, color, religion, national origin or ancestry.
(Ord. 2008, passed 10-30-1967)
It shall be unlawful for any person, firm or corporation to knowingly or intentionally present false or substantially misleading statements to the authorities charged with enforcement of this ordinance, or to sign a complaint for violation of this ordinance based upon false or substantially misleading information.
(Ord. 2008, passed 10-30-1967)
It shall be unlawful for any person, firm or corporation, by threats, intimidation, coercion, extortion or conspiracy, to induce or attempt to induce any person owning an interest in real property in the City of Flint, to violate the provisions of this ordinance.
(Ord. 2008, passed 10-30-1967)
This ordinance shall not be construed as barring any religious or denominational institution or organization, or any charitable or educational organization which is operated, supervised or controlled by or in connection with a religious organization, from limiting admission to or giving preference to persons of the same religion or denomination, or from making selections for the purpose of promoting the religious principles for which it is established or maintained.
(Ord. 2008, passed 10-30-1967)
The provisions of this ordinance shall not apply to the owner of a dwelling house, apartment building, or multiple housing facility of any sort in which said owner or members of his immediate family resides, who rents or leases five or less housing units in said dwelling house, apartment building or multiple housing facility.
(Ord. 2008, passed 10-30-1967)
